As compute densities rise and individual servers surpass 500 W, immersion liquid cooling becomes a practical, energy-efficient method for dissipating heat in high-performance environments. OceanCool's immersion cooling system submerges entire server assemblies—CPUs, GPUs, memory, and power. 2022 In tests of LiquidStack's two-phase immersion system, NTT Data used 97 percent less cooling energy than a traditional data center cooling system, and aims to deploy immersion cooling in 2023. 2021 Wiwynn, an innovative cloud IT infrastructure provider of server and storage system design.
